Output ddaaed142474c3d2b92f76bd249b3a572ce2ffa52cd9d7c4798e386422f8a31e:1

value
53409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be14d2104734ce169b9945ea5e622ddfa5606158 OP_EQUAL
address
3K25FdTmrDrmqdLbUAzGdfrky2eogbdhB4
transaction
ddaaed142474c3d2b92f76bd249b3a572ce2ffa52cd9d7c4798e386422f8a31e
confirmations
131819
spent
true